Emerald Fennell’s highly anticipated film, Saltburn, has captivated audiences with its intriguing storyline and stunning visuals, all set against the backdrop of a grand country estate. The question on everyone’s mind after watching the trailer or the movie itself is: where was Saltburn filmed? The answer lies in the heart of Northamptonshire, at the magnificent Drayton House, with some scenes also filmed in the historic city of Oxford.
Drayton House: The Star Location of Saltburn

Drayton House, a Grade I listed country house in Northamptonshire, serves as the primary filming location for Saltburn. Director Emerald Fennell deliberately chose a location that felt fresh and unseen, wanting to avoid estates that had become overly familiar through appearances in period dramas like Bridgerton or Jane Austen adaptations. Drayton House offered that unique, untouched quality. According to Vanity Fair, this marks the first time Drayton House has ever been used as a filming location, and it may very well be the last, as it remains a private family residence.
The decision to film almost entirely at Drayton House was crucial to Fennell’s vision for Saltburn. She aimed to immerse the cast and crew in the environment, fostering a sense of collective experience and even “losing their mind together,” as she described to Vanity Fair. This immersive approach meant that every scene set within the Saltburn estate was authentically shot at Drayton House, allowing the grandeur and atmosphere of the location to deeply influence the film’s narrative and performances.

Fennell emphasized the importance of the cast feeling at ease within the opulent setting of Drayton House. Despite the estate’s breathtaking staircases, expansive bedrooms, and impressive library, she wanted the actors to truly inhabit the space. This comfort and familiarity translates onto the screen, making the performances feel more natural and the setting more believable as their world within the film. The authenticity of filming on location at Drayton House is palpable, contributing significantly to the film’s immersive quality.

Oxford: Additional Filming Location
While Drayton House is the undisputed star of Saltburn in terms of locations, some additional scenes were also filmed in Oxford. As the film revolves around university life, it’s natural that Oxford, with its prestigious university and iconic architecture, would feature in the movie. These Oxford locations provide context for the characters’ lives outside the Saltburn estate, particularly Oliver’s university environment before he is invited to Saltburn.
Visiting Saltburn’s Drayton House: Is It Possible?
For fans eager to experience the real Saltburn location, the unfortunately answer is no, not without explicit permission. Drayton House is not open to the public. In fact, the film production contract specifically included clauses to protect the privacy of the property owners. Therefore, while you can admire Drayton House from afar and appreciate its cinematic beauty in Saltburn, visiting the estate is not an option for the general public, ensuring its continued privacy and exclusivity.
Watch Saltburn
Saltburn premiered at the 67th BFI London Film Festival on October 4th, 2023, and was released in cinemas on November 17th, 2023.
